Asked on: 11/8 5:36AMWhat exactly is the underworld.
The underworld is a Ghoul city, located in the Museum of History.

As the others said, it's a Ghoul city, in Museum of History in Washington D.C.'s ruins, it is just to the left of the washington monument (left from exiting the monument) it's very nice, plus there is a good vendor, a good bar, barber, inn and the owner of the inn is Carol, the "Mother" of Gob, who is the barkeep in Megaton, she has some cool options to talk to her with. o, yes, it also has a pretty cheap clinic that has an NPC who starts a quest called "Reilly's Rangers" in it.

The skull is part of the museuam of history, if you talk to Carol she tells basically, the story of the nukes dropping, the aftermath, and the process of turning from human to ghoul. They also explain that the part of the museuam they live in was originally a tour of the "after" life, all kinda ironic.
